Ассоциация ЭБНИТ    ИРБИС-корпорация    Вики-Ирбис    Online/CHM справка Ирбис   
АРМ Книговыдача :  ИРБИС Irbis
 
Выдача подшивки по заказу статьи?
Пользователь: Kairat (IP-адрес скрыт)
Дата: 03, November, 2008 15:30

Осваиваем регистрацию и выдачу периодики. Возникла проблема с выдачей подшивок.

Для чистоты эксперимента установил ИРБИС на эмулятор Virtual PC. Версия ИРБИС64 7.2D7, все справочники, форматы, файлы конфигурации из дистрибутива, без изменений. Записи - демонстрационные, из БД IBIS.

При попытке выдать заказанную статью из журнала, АРМ "Книговыдача" не находит подшивки и предлагает только неподшитые экземпляры. АРМ "Читатель" показывает состояние "свободен" и для тех, и для других, но в форме заказа в списке "Место выдачи" не показывает место хранения подшитого экземпляра. Что-то не так в заполнении полей? Скриншоты прилагаю.

MFN 75. Статья:
#900/1:_^B08
#920/1:_ASP
#463/1:_^S68^WУ1415/1990/5^J1990^HN5^CКомпьютер-Пресс^DМ
#963/1:_^EОбозрение зарубежной прессы
#999/1:_0000000
#903/1:_90ПКокЯдАосЛробуN5
#700/1:_^AБенсюзан^BС.
#101/1:_rus
#690/1:_^L2
#907/1:_^A20021205^BКОИ
#907/2:_^A20021205^BКОИ
#907/3:_^CПРФ^A20060601^BДСМ
#907/4:_^C^A20060601^BДСМ
#200/1:_^AЛокальные сети от А до Я: курс обучения^FС. Бенсюзан
#907/5:_^C^A20070109^B
#905/1:_^F2^21
#907/6:_^A20071108^BОЛН^C

MFN 14. Номер журнала со статьей:
#933/1:_У1415
#934/1:_1990
#903/1:_У1415/1990/5
#999/1:_0000002
#936/1:_5
#932/1:_1
#920/1:_NJP
#463/1:_^WУ1415/1990/ Подшивка № 1
#463/2:_^WУ1415/1990/5
#907/1:_^CПК^A20020530^BДСМ
#907/2:_^CКР^A20030303^BКОИ
#907/3:_^C^A20060601^BДСМ
#907/4:_^C^A20070109^B
#907/5:_^C^A20070207^B
#922/1:_^FПерельман В.Я.^CОптическая память^43^GВ. Я. Перельман
#922/2:_^CТрансляторы языка Си^431^5<C>
#922/3:_^CСредние, небольшие и совсем маленькие лазерные принтеры^439
#922/4:_^CИзмерение производительности компьютера^451
#922/5:_^CИнтегрированное программное обеспечение^454
#922/6:_^CЛокальные сети от А до Я: курс обучения^468
#922/7:_^CRISC-поворот или сосуществование двух направлений?^470
#922/8:_^CО будущем графического интерфейса^476
#905/1:_^F2^21
#907/6:_^A20071108^BОЛН^C
#910/1:_^Ap^B1^C19990811^DБИНТ^PУ1415/1990/ Подшивка № 1^I3
#910/2:_^A0^B2^C19990811^DКДИ

MFN 93. Подшивка:
#933/1:_У1415
#934/1:_1990
#937/1:_^N2^AБ
#999/1:_0000000
#936/1:_ Подшивка № 1
#903/1:_У1415/1990/ Подшивка № 1
#931/1:_^c4-6
#920/1:_NJK
#907/1:_^C^A20060601^BДСМ
#907/2:_^C^A20070109^B
#905/1:_^F2^21
#907/3:_^A20071108^BОЛН^C
#910/1:_^A0^B3^C20031113^DБИНТ
#910/2:_^A2^B2^DКДИ



Редактировано 1 раз. Последний раз 07.11.2008 08:05 пользователем Kairat.

Вложения: podshivka_chitatel.png (7.5KB)   podshivka_knigovydacha.png (21.1KB)   podshivka_zakaz.png (22.4KB)  
Re: Выдача подшивки по заказу статьи?
Пользователь: Дунаевская (IP-адрес скрыт)
Дата: 15, November, 2008 16:26

Проблема выдачи подшивок решилась следующим образом.
Откорректированный формат показывает в Книговыдаче наличие экземпляров как самого журнала (если есть экз-р, не вошедший в подшивку), так и подшивки. Но заказ на выдачу формируется только для журнала. Если свободных экземпляров журнала нет, то в формате дается сообщение о наличии свободной подшивки, которую можно выдать в режиме Без электронного заказа
Замените файлы в БД IBIS и RQST

Вложения: IBIS_KV.RAR (7KB)   rqst_html.rar (734 bytes)  
Re: Выдача подшивки по заказу статьи?
Пользователь: Дунаевская (IP-адрес скрыт)
Дата: 17, November, 2008 10:36

P.S. Внесла изменения также для RKST.PFT (ранее - только для RKST_HTML.PFT)
Прикрепленные файлы включают и предыдущие изменения

Вложения: IBIS_KV.RAR (10.2KB)   rqst_html.rar (1.3KB)  
Re: Выдача подшивки по заказу статьи?
Пользователь: Kairat (IP-адрес скрыт)
Дата: 24, November, 2008 07:04

Сообщение о наличии свободной подшивки нас не совсем устраивает. Сотруднику придется искать запись на нужную подшивку, хотя это можно возложить на систему. Я сделал AUTOIN.GBL для базы RQST, который формирует заказ на соответствующую подшивку.
Код выполняется только при создании заказа и если есть свободные подшитые экземпляры. Если есть свободные неподшитые номера, то создается дополнительный заказ на подшивку. Если все свободные номера подшиты, то правится текущий заказ. Лишний заказ сотрудник должен удалить вручную, я не стал делать автоматическое удаление. У нас одно место выдачи периодики и проблем это вызвать не должно. FREE_EKZ_FILED.PFT возвращает список шифров свободных подшивок, FREE_EKZ_NOT_FILED.PFT - просто признак наличия свободных неподшитых номеров.

Вложения: filed.rar (2KB)  
Re: Выдача подшивки по заказу статьи?
Пользователь: Alio (IP-адрес скрыт)
Дата: 24, November, 2008 17:55

Ничего кроме восхищения выразить не могу. Я горд, что у нас есть такие пользователи...



Извините, только зарегистрированные пользователи могут писать в этом форуме.
This forum powered by Phorum.